U.S. Federal Route 8 runs east-west across Northern Marinette County. This highway goes from the Forest/Marinette County Line, near Armstrong Creek, to the Michigan/Wisconsin State Line, near Niagara.

U.S. Rt. 8 passes through the following towns in Marinette County.
Goodman
Dunbar
Pembine


U.S. Rt. 8 is multi-plexed in Marinette County.
U.S. Rt. 141, from near Pembine to near Niagara.
